Is Mossyrock a Good Place to Live?

Based on current data, Mossyrock receives an overall livability score of 2.7 out of 5.0, earning a grade of C+. Key strengths include low unemployment, low crime rates, affordable housing. Areas to be aware of include an elevated poverty rate, below-average incomes, high obesity rates. Mossyrock has some notable strengths but also faces challenges that prospective residents should consider.

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Mossyrock is $43,281, 42% below the national average of $75,149. Unemployment stands at 3.5%, indicating a healthy job market. The poverty rate of 23.0% exceeds the national average of 12.4%, indicating economic hardship for a significant portion of the population. Workers commute an average of 18 minutes, shorter than most U.S. cities.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Mossyrock is $196,700, 30%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$871 per month, below the national average — a plus for affordability. A price-to-income ratio of 4.5x indicates a reasonably affordable housing market.

Safety & Crime

Mossyrock is a very safe community with a violent crime rate of 0 per 100,000 residents — well below the national average of 380. Property crime occurs at a rate of 2,426 per 100,000, 24% above the national average.

Education

6.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 73.8%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.4/10.

Climate & Weather

Mossyrock exper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 50°F. Winters average 38°F in January while summers reach 64°F in July.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 28.

Mossyrock has a population of 980 with a density of 1,307 people per square mile. The median age is 31.8 years, 18% younger than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(62.6%), with 5.4% Hispanic, 2.2% Black.
